Description
This three-bedroom, semi-detached family home in a popular area near Central Hove and Portslade is brimming with potential to add value. The property has generous, naturally light rooms with a southerly aspect to the rear, offering far-reaching views over the city towards the coast. The rear garden is a great size for families, and there is a huge amount of off-street parking on the drive. Originally built in the 1930s, the house has large, light-filled rooms ideal for both family time and entertaining, with some modernisation already taking place. There is huge scope for further renovations and reconfigurations, both inside and out, making it an excellent value for the location. The property is set back from the road behind a deep driveway, with a welcoming entrance hall, homely sitting room, and modern kitchen. The three bedrooms are upstairs, sharing use of the family bathroom, and there is a large cellar space and shed for storage. The property is conveniently located near excellent schools, transport links, and local amenities, making it an ideal home for families and commuters alike.
